## Further reading

If you're cutting a release of Nightloom, you'll want more context than this README gives. The backfill scheduler has some quirks — DAG fan-out limits, the retry budget, and how the midnight cutover window interacts with partition locks. Most of that tribal knowledge has been written down by the Dusk Pipelines crew, and it's genuinely worth the twenty minutes. The canonical guide, including the release checklist, is on the internal wiki.

operations page: https://confluence.lumicsys.internal/projects/display/projects/display

Handing over server-room duties at Kestrel Dyne. After hours, use the rear corridor on B1 — main lift is locked past 19:00. Sign the paper log inside the door, every visit, no exceptions. Keep the door shut; it alarms after 60 seconds. New starters: the after-hours keypad code you'll need is below.

staff pass of baweg-bawep = bdg-AIU-1

// RECEIPT_TEMPLATE_VERSION controls which donation-receipt layout the
// Larkspur mailer renders. Bump this only after legal at Duneway has
// signed off on the wording, since donors rely on these PDFs for tax
// filings. The template bundle is pinned to a specific build, whose
// trace token is recorded on the line below.

build token for tawif-bahip: htk31_68bba16e1afabfef4ecc69408c06f16

Subject: Survey kit crate going out

Hi dispatch,

The crate with the Ridgemoor survey instruments is packed and sitting by bay two — levels, tripods, the lot. It needs to reach the Calder Flats site office before noon tomorrow, and the gear is fragile, so flag it for careful loading. Here's the hand-over instruction for the courier:

drop instructions, yagug-badug: the jorix casok courier leaves the eliath ledger at gate 3779 under passcode 753269

**Q: Why are half the logs from Chirpline missing?**

They're not missing — they're sampled. Chirpline emits so much noise that we keep only 1 in 50 INFO lines in prod. Errors and warnings always pass through untouched, so don't panic during review. If you need full-fidelity logs for a specific trace, the sampling team can flip a temporary override.

alerts address for kafof-bagag: kasael@olvarqdyn.corp